在我的应用程序中,我得到了一个活动,顶部有一些动作栏,下面是列表视图.我想要做的是 - 用列表向上滚动它,所以它隐藏然后,当列表向下滚动时 - 它应该向下滚动列表,就像它刚好在屏幕上边框上.我该如何实现这一功能?
android scroll vertical-scrolling android-listview android-actionbar
从官方文档中我了解到它的工作方式是这样的:
如果此用户同时在另一台设备上安装应用程序,该怎么办?我应该在应用服务器上为每个用户存储多个令牌吗?如果是 - 这意味着应该检查哪些过期了?
我有一个ListView,我用包含按钮的视图填充它.我将onClick监听器设置为自适应的按钮,但是当我单击ListView的具体项目时 - 没有任何反应.所以,我们可以说当我需要点击listViewItem时,只调用onClick Listener上的按钮.该怎么办?
我无法理解Firebase数据库的工作方式.是的,我知道它是我的数据的JSON,我知道在不同对象之间设置一对多和多对多关系的方法.但有没有办法为数据库设置某种" 架构 "?
一个例子来理解我的意思:如果我使用Firebase SDK创建Android应用程序,我的朋友正在创建一个iOS应用程序.我正在推动这个"users": {name: John, city: LA}.而我的朋友犯了一个错误,推了推{name: Tom, cety: NY}.比试图获得汤姆斯城市 - 我会得到什么?空值?
有没有办法为保存的数据指定结构.在Firebase控制台中,我只看到添加确切值的方法,而不是指定它的结构方式.如何告诉其他开发人员,或者我的用户应该包含的" 我在将来 ",例如"name","gender"和"dog_eyes_color"?希望你能理解我.
任何人都可以帮我找到如何将ImageView作为标题添加到ListView?
我的代码在这里:
LayoutInflater inflater = (LayoutInflater) getApplicationContext().getSystemService(Context.LAYOUT_INFLATER_SERVICE);
View snapshot = inflater.inflate(R.layout.map_snapshot, null);
ListView channelsList = (ListView) findViewById(R.id.channelsList);
channelsList.addHeaderView(snapshot);
Run Code Online (Sandbox Code Playgroud)
到现在为止它什么也没显示
我有一个带标题的ListView,我需要根据屏幕大小以编程方式设置标题大小.所以它几乎填满整个屏幕.我怎样才能做到这一点?我找到了获得屏幕高度的方法,但它是显示器的整个高度,包含手机状态栏高度.
我有一个用户集合.用户有一个int64"id",让我们说"avatar","name"和其他用户id的数组.我想要实现的是查询SINGLE用户,但我没有得到他的朋友ID的数组,而是想得到他的朋友的数组,包含他们的名字和头像.如何在golang中实现它?我找到了一些我需要的东西 - "查找"功能,但我无法理解如何正确使用它.
如果有人能帮助我找到有关自定义sherlock操作栏的一些细节,我将非常感谢.
更具体一点:我需要一个带有四个按钮的操作栏.条形两侧的两个小按钮(左侧和右侧第二个),以及条形中间的一个"配对"单选按钮.当我说"配对"时,我的意思是在iOS中,当有两个按钮彼此靠近时,当我按下一个时 - 第二个是未按下的,反之亦然.总而言之,它应该是这样的.

甚至可以做到这一点,或者我应该忘记使用美妙的sherlock生物?